A new Beware Advantage was introduced this season. Each tribe had a box hidden at their beach and inside them were several challenges.
Castaways who found the boxes could complete tasks to acquire a short-term Hidden Immunity Idol, risk it for an Idol good at three Tribal Councils, or take it one final step for an Idol good until the final five.
Three castaways jumped at the chance to have a Beware Advantage, but Andy Rueda felt he needed time to think about it at Gata. As Andy pondered it back at camp, Sam Phalen nabbed it and secured an Idol.

Australia-born, London-based Payne has come a long way from her first industry job as the assistant for international distribution for Hanna-Barbera Australia. She now oversees Banijay Rights, the distribution arm of the world’s largest indie production conglomerate, selling everything from Survivor, Big Brother and MasterChef to Black Mirror and Peaky Blinders worldwide.
Navigating a contracting market dominated by “streamer correction and general industry consolidation” has been a challenge this past year, says Payne, one complicated by executive shuffling across broadcast and platform groups which has “delayed decision making” and led to gaps in the market, like the sharp decline in commissioning for mid-budget factual entertainment series.
“It would be good to see when [these] big industry groups [Paramount, Warner Bros. Discovery] will settle and [there] future programming strategy become clearer,” she notes. Big Brother 26 was an odd season, with fans falling in love with a player who didn’t even make it to the jury house.
Tucker Des Lauriers is the first pre-jury evictee ever named America’s Favorite Houseguest on Big Brother. The honor earned him a nice $50,000 prize on the season finale.
Julie Chen Moonves announced the Afh winner soon after she revealed that Chelsie Baham had won Big Brother 26. Julie also announced that the final three vote-getters were Tucker, Angela Murray, and Quinn Martin.
Chelsie won $750,000 for her time in the Big Brother house, winning a unanimous jury vote over Makensy Manbeck. This is only the third time a unanimous vote has decided the Big Brother USA winner.
Chelsie set a high bar for the Big Brother 27 cast. Julie urged folks to begin applying if they want to play Big Brother during the summer of 2025. Applications are open on the CBS portal.

Jeff Probst and his team immediately didn’t like the ladder maze seen in Survivor Season 47 Episode 5. It was a new feature they added into a challenge defined by new, but it will likely be changed if and when it appears again. The reward challenge had several never-before-seen elements, like the three tribes being split into two teams for one challenge only and the winning side sharing in the “Survivor Social” reward after. It also featured a ladder maze that made the two teams guide their ladders through a complicated apparatus and free it before it could be used for the next leg of the challenge. The 47th season of “Survivor” premiered on September 18, 2024 with a two-hour episode that introduced viewers to 18 brand new castaways. CBS’s reality TV show returned to its regular 90-minute format beginning with the second episode. The youngest contestants this time around are Christine “Teeny” Chirichillo and Sam Phalen (both age 24), while the oldest person is 59-year-old Sue Smey (though she’s lying to the others about her age). This year, there was also a celebrity in the jungle: political speechwriter and “Pod Save America” host Jon Lovett. Unfortunately, Jon was the first person voted out of the game when his tribe saw him as a social threat, and his buddy Andy Rueda added fuel to the fire when he publicly came after him during an immunity challenge meltdown.

[Warning: The following contains Major spoilers for the Survivor Season 47 Episode 5.] A new bombshell has entered the sanctuary. Survivor introduced a brand new twist in Season 47 Episode 5: The Survivor Social. It’s a trip to the sanctuary for the winners of the reward challenge, and the first “social” allowed players from different tribes to connect at the barbecue — something that doesn’t typically happen pre-merge. Jeff Probst explains the purpose of “The Survivor Social” in the latest episode of the On Fire podcast (listen in full below). Probst explained the new twist ahead of the challenge in Episode 5, saying that the three tribes would be divided into two just for that challenge and the winning combined team gets to celebrate together with a hot meal afterwards. Richard Hatch has made his triumphant return to reality TV as a cast member of House of Villains Season 2. Has this perceived onscreen bad guy turned over a new leaf? It was 24 years ago when he made history as the first winner of the Survivor. From there he went on to try his hand at other competitions including Celebrity Apprentice and The Biggest Loser. Things went downhill for Hatch when he was convicted on three counts of attempted tax evasion in 2006 and served 51 months along with an additional nine for not amending his 2000 and 2001 tax returns. With House of Villains in full swing, Hatch opened up about why he thinks people look at him as a villain ands insists he was misunderstood on Survivor. In an interview with People published on October 15 he says, “They love to hate me because they didn’t understand Survivor.” He continued that, “The world saw me as a villain.

Since the beginning of July 2, 2000, the United States version of reality series Big Brother has crowned 26 regular season winners. Each season of the show, which debuted with a different format than how it’s structured today. The first season, which debuted to not-so-rave reviews a month after Survivor launched, was the only one whose winner was chosen by the public. The show’s first season contained 70 episodes, and eventually, Eddie McGee emerged victorious. After that, the format was changed to contestants evicting each other. As the seasons went on, different wrinkles were introduced to the contestants competing in the house, such as all-star rounds that bring back former contestants and sometimes even winners, enemies entering the house, or ex-lovers.
Other wrinkles in different seasons had houseguests pair up or divide into teams of four. The objective of the reality competition is to remain the last houseguest in the Big Brother...
